Output 21bc6cfb7149afeab4f62aa156d8cd1d170b3ca7822466271f6ad97ba0090680:1

value
130535529
script pubkey
OP_0 OP_PUSHBYTES_20 81dc0cc18f8e55e9660d9d53b37f86f139bca8fe
address
bc1qs8wqesv03e27jesdn4fmxlux7yume287t7dpjy
transaction
21bc6cfb7149afeab4f62aa156d8cd1d170b3ca7822466271f6ad97ba0090680
spent
true